Photograph of miner's monument, Kingman Wash (Ariz.), circa 1932

Date

1931 to 1933

Description

Miner's monument for Joseph Herber Richards at Kingman Wash. He died June 18, 1917 and had previously owned the mine at Sheep Mountain. Note reads: "He died in Kingman Wash, 300 yards from Colorado River. His miners pick is imbedded in the cement." - W. A. Davis, April 1992.

Photograph of desert landscape and people, Goldfield (Nev.), December 1903.

Date

1903-12

Description

First picture taken in Goldfield, December, 1903. Harrie Taylor (discoverer). Lew Finnegan and John Y. McKane on the Jumbo, from which was taken $100,000 in 47 feet surface, the strike that caused the first rush.
